The Architectural Importance of Redundant Satellite Downlinks in Global Broadcasting

Most operators find that if a media platform relies entirely on a single internet-based source feed for its channels, it remains incredibly vulnerable to upstream network outages. If the source provider's connection drops even momentarily, the entire downstream network goes completely dark, leaving thousands of customers staring at blank screens.


Enterprise-tier streaming architectures avoid this vulnerability by utilizing massive, dedicated physical satellite downlinks as their primary data capture method, with high-speed fiber backups running in parallel.
